Description Action pact is a community action agency deeply rooted in the promise of improving lives and communities. For over 50 years, we have worked alongside local partners and have become integral to the progress of the individuals and families in the communities we serve. Join up with action pact, an agency that was built on the promise that every family should have an opportunity for success. The Position: We are recruiting a full time Program Assistant to work at our Senior Citizens Center in Metter, GA. Program Assistants work with County Coordinators to manage all aspects of county service center operations including Senior Center programs and more. They assess clients as assigned to determine needed service(s) to satisfy immediate needs as well as goals for the future and provide or arrange for an array of services designed to help increase self-sufficiency. Program Assistants also collaborate with other service providers and local businesses to ensure the maximum number of resources for each client. High School Diploma or equivalent and one year of related experience required. At a minimum, high school diploma or GED is required. Experience is preferred. Responsible for performing various secretarial duties and program assistance for all Educational Talent Search (ETS) staff on a day to day programmatic basis. Must have good organizational skills and working knowledge of various computer programs. Must be able to work with minimum supervision and must exhibit excellent written and oral communications skills. Specific Responsibilities: Work closely with the ETS Director and program staff on a daily basis. Responsible for student data entry task with Blumen software and all other computer-based activities related to the Educational Talent Search Program and project participants. Must maintain confidentiality of all student information and records. Responsible for updating the project’s equipment and inventory list for accuracy and ordering of all program supplies. Prepare, revise, and make copies of all forms and other printed materials used by ETS Counselors and students. Assist in setting up new student files and orientation sessions. Also, assist with all workshops such as financial aid and PSAT/SAT workshops. Organize and maintain all other pertinent office files and records. Coordinate all college camps visitations along with the ETS Program Counselors. Conduct the Annual ETS Follow-up process on all senior graduates who have enrolled into postsecondary education. Assist in gathering data information used in the submission of ETS Grant Proposal, and the ETS Annual Performance Reports. Perform all other routine duties such as typing, filing, scheduling of events, and recording of minutes at all ETS Staff meetings. These duties and responsibilities are not all inclusive and the employee will perform other related duties as assigned by the Project Director or other Program Staff. Meetings, extended time, seminars, workshops, training sessions and travel may be required occasionally for this position. Requirements Education: High School Diploma or GED and a minimum of one-year experience. An equivalent combination of education and/or experience will be considered.
